Code: 381-155-00, 381-156-00
Description: Bypass Tray Registration Jam Entry RAP 381-155-00 The lead edge of the paper failed to actuate the registration sensor within the correct time after start of feed from the bypass tray. 381-156-00 The IOT detects that a sheet fed from the bypass tray has arrived too early at the registration sensor.
Remedy: Identify the speed of the machine, refer to SCP 6 Machine features. Perform one of the steps that follow: • If the speed of the machine is 45-55 ppm, go to 381-155-00A, 381-156-00A Registration Jam RAP (45-55 ppm) • If the speed of the machine is 65-90 ppm, go to 381-155-00B, 381-156-00B Registration Jam RAP (65-90 ppm).

Code: 381-180-00
Description: Unable to Feed Next Sheet RAP 381-180-00 The machine has detected that the previous sheet has not correctly fed through the paper path.
Remedy: 45-55 ppm. Perform the following: • Check the tray 1 feed sensor, Q81-101. Refer to the 381-101-00, 381-111-00 Tray 1 Misfeed RAP. Install new components as necessary. • Check the tray 2 feed sensor, Q81-102. Refer to the 381-102-00, 381-112-00 Tray 2 Misfeed RAP. Install new components as necessary. • Check the registration sensor, Q82-150 and the wait sensor, Q81-100. Refer to the 381- 150-00A, 381-151-00A Registration Jam RAP (45-55 ppm). Install new components as necessary. 65-90 ppm. Perform the following: • Check the tray 1 feed sensor, Q81-101. Refer to the 381-101-00, 381-111-00 Tray 1 Misfeed RAP. Install new components as necessary. • Check the tray 2 feed sensor, Q81-102. Refer to the 381-102-00, 381-112-00 Tray 2 Misfeed RAP. Install new components as necessary. • Check the registration sensor, Q82-150 and the wait sensor, Q81-100. Refer to the 381- 150-00B, 381-151-00B Registration Jam RAP (65-90 ppm). Install new components as necessary.
Code: 383-160-00, 383-161-00
Description: Duplex Paper Path Jam Entry RAP 383-160-00 The lead edge of the first sheet of a job fed into the duplex path failed to actuate the Duplex sensor in the correct time. 383-161-00 The trail edge is late to the duplex sensor after of the first sheet of a job fed into the duplex path failed to actuate the duplex sensor in the correct time.
Remedy: Identify the speed of the machine, refer to SCP 6 Machine features. Perform one of the steps that follow: • If the speed of the machine is 45-55 ppm, go to 383-160-00A, 383-161-00A Duplex Paper Path Jam RAP (45-55 ppm) • If the speed of the machine is 65-90 ppm, go to 383-160-00B, 383-161-00B Duplex paper path Jam RAP (65-90 ppm).
